namespace WebCore {
using namespace HTMLNames;
HTMLFrameElementBase::HTMLFrameElementBase(const QualifiedName& tagName, Document& document)
: HTMLFrameOwnerElement(tagName, document)
, m_scrolling(ScrollbarAuto)
, m_marginWidth(-1)
, m_marginHeight(-1)
{
}
bool HTMLFrameElementBase::isURLAllowed() const
{
if (m_URL.isEmpty())
return true;
const KURL& completeURL = document().completeURL(m_URL);
if (protocolIsJavaScript(completeURL)) {
Document* contentDoc = this->contentDocument();
if (contentDoc && !ScriptController::canAccessFromCurrentOrigin(contentDoc->frame()))
return false;
}
Frame* parentFrame = document().frame();
if (parentFrame)
return parentFrame->isURLAllowed(completeURL);
return true;
}
void HTMLFrameElementBase::openURL(bool lockBackForwardList)
{
if (!isURLAllowed())
return;
if (m_URL.isEmpty())
m_URL = blankURL().string();
Frame* parentFrame = document().frame();
if (!parentFrame)
return;
// Support for <frame src="javascript:string">
KURL scriptURL;
KURL url = document().completeURL(m_URL);
if (protocolIsJavaScript(m_URL)) {
scriptURL = url;
url = blankURL();
}
if (!loadOrRedirectSubframe(url, m_frameName, lockBackForwardList))
return;
if (!contentFrame() || scriptURL.isEmpty())
return;
contentFrame()->script().executeScriptIfJavaScriptURL(scriptURL);
}
void HTMLFrameElementBase::parseAttribute(const QualifiedName& name, const AtomicString& value)
{
if (name == srcdocAttr)
setLocation("about:srcdoc");
else if (name == srcAttr && !fastHasAttribute(srcdocAttr))
setLocation(stripLeadingAndTrailingHTMLSpaces(value));
else if (isIdAttributeName(name)) {
// Important to call through to base for the id attribute so the hasID bit gets set.
HTMLFrameOwnerElement::parseAttribute(name, value);
m_frameName = value;
} else if (name == nameAttr) {
m_frameName = value;
// FIXME: If we are already attached, this doesn't actually change the frame's name.
// FIXME: If we are already attached, this doesn't check for frame name
// conflicts and generate a unique frame name.
} else if (name == marginwidthAttr) {
m_marginWidth = value.toInt();
// FIXME: If we are already attached, this has no effect.
} else if (name == marginheightAttr) {
m_marginHeight = value.toInt();
// FIXME: If we are already attached, this has no effect.
} else if (name == scrollingAttr) {
// Auto and yes both simply mean "allow scrolling." No means "don't allow scrolling."
if (equalIgnoringCase(value, "auto") || equalIgnoringCase(value, "yes"))
m_scrolling = ScrollbarAuto;
else if (equalIgnoringCase(value, "no"))
m_scrolling = ScrollbarAlwaysOff;
// FIXME: If we are already attached, this has no effect.
} else if (name == onbeforeloadAttr)
setAttributeEventListener(EventTypeNames::beforeload, createAttributeEventListener(this, name, value));
else if (name == onbeforeunloadAttr) {
// FIXME: should <frame> elements have beforeunload handlers?
setAttributeEventListener(EventTypeNames::beforeunload, createAttributeEventListener(this, name, value));
} else
HTMLFrameOwnerElement::parseAttribute(name, value);
}
void HTMLFrameElementBase::setNameAndOpenURL()
{
m_frameName = getNameAttribute();
if (m_frameName.isNull())
m_frameName = getIdAttribute();
openURL();
}
Node::InsertionNotificationRequest HTMLFrameElementBase::insertedInto(ContainerNode* insertionPoint)
{
HTMLFrameOwnerElement::insertedInto(insertionPoint);
return InsertionShouldCallDidNotifySubtreeInsertions;
}
void HTMLFrameElementBase::didNotifySubtreeInsertionsToDocument()
{
if (!document().frame())
return;
if (!SubframeLoadingDisabler::canLoadFrame(this))
return;
setNameAndOpenURL();
}
void HTMLFrameElementBase::attach(const AttachContext& context)
{
HTMLFrameOwnerElement::attach(context);
if (RenderPart* part = renderPart()) {
if (Frame* frame = contentFrame())
part->setWidget(frame->view());
}
}
KURL HTMLFrameElementBase::location() const
{
if (fastHasAttribute(srcdocAttr))
return KURL(ParsedURLString, "about:srcdoc");
return document().completeURL(getAttribute(srcAttr));
}
void HTMLFrameElementBase::setLocation(const String& str)
{
m_URL = AtomicString(str);
if (inDocument())
openURL(false);
}
bool HTMLFrameElementBase::supportsFocus() const
{
return true;
}
void HTMLFrameElementBase::setFocus(bool received)
{
HTMLFrameOwnerElement::setFocus(received);
if (Page* page = document().page()) {
if (received)
page->focusController().setFocusedFrame(contentFrame());
else if (page->focusController().focusedFrame() == contentFrame()) // Focus may have already been given to another frame, don't take it away.
page->focusController().setFocusedFrame(0);
}
}
bool HTMLFrameElementBase::isURLAttribute(const Attribute& attribute) const
{
return attribute.name() == srcAttr || HTMLFrameOwnerElement::isURLAttribute(attribute);
}
bool HTMLFrameElementBase::isHTMLContentAttribute(const Attribute& attribute) const
{
return attribute.name() == srcdocAttr || HTMLFrameOwnerElement::isHTMLContentAttribute(attribute);
}
int HTMLFrameElementBase::width()
{
document().updateLayoutIgnorePendingStylesheets();
if (!renderBox())
return 0;
return renderBox()->width();
}
int HTMLFrameElementBase::height()
{
document().updateLayoutIgnorePendingStylesheets();
if (!renderBox())
return 0;
return renderBox()->height();
}
} // namespace WebCore
